How Aries Shows Up in Bed
Aries is a fire sign ruled by Marsthe planet associated with drive, pursuit, and “I want it, so I’m going to
go get it.” That often translates into a bedroom style that’s direct, energetic, and spontaneous. Aries tends to like the chase, the thrill,
and the feeling that something exciting could happen at any moment.
Aries Turn-Ons, Turn-Offs, and the Secret Cheat Code
- Turn-ons: confidence, playful competition, flirting with purpose, trying something new, quick decisions.
- Turn-offs: passive-aggressive hints, endless “maybe,” cold detachment, routine with no spice, mind games.
- The cheat code: be honest, be present, and don’t make it boring. Aries will forgive awkward; Aries won’t forgive dull.
Aries often thrives with partners who can match pace (or at least match enthusiasm), and who don’t interpret directness as a personal attack.
If you like clear consent, clear communication, and clear “yes, absolutely, let’s do that,” Aries is basically your spirit animal in human form.

All 12 Zodiac Signs Ranked: The Full Breakdown
#1 Leo (July 23 – August 22)
Why it’s hot: Fire + fire equals instant chemistry. Leo brings confidence and theatrical flair; Aries brings bold initiation and
momentum. Together, the energy is playful, passionate, and impossible to ignore.
What can go wrong: two big personalities can clash if both need to “win.”
Make it better: trade the spotlightlet each person lead sometimes, and hype each other up like you’re a two-person fan club.
#2 Sagittarius (November 22 – December 21)
Why it’s hot: Sagittarius matches Aries’ appetite for novelty and hates boredom almost as much. This pairing often feels like
“best friends who can’t keep their hands off each other.”
What can go wrong: both can be restlessroutine maintenance isn’t anyone’s favorite hobby.
Make it better: keep a “try-it list” (places, dates, fantasies, experiments) so spontaneity still has a little structure.
#3 Scorpio (October 23 – November 21)
Why it’s hot: Scorpio can meet Aries at full intensity, and the chemistry can feel primal and consuming. Both signs have strong
desire signatures, and neither is shy about going all-in.
What can go wrong: control battles. Aries is blunt; Scorpio is strategic. That can turn sexy tension into actual tension.
Make it better: establish boundaries earlywhat’s fun power-play versus what’s emotionally loadedand don’t “test” each other for sport.
#4 Gemini (May 21 – June 20)
Why it’s hot: Gemini keeps Aries entertained. The flirting is fast, the banter is spicy, and the energy stays light enough that
Aries doesn’t feel emotionally cornered.
What can go wrong: Aries may crave clearer commitment than Gemini wants to define; Gemini may feel rushed.
Make it better: make “check-ins” sexytalk about what you want next, not just what you did last.
#5 Aquarius (January 20 – February 18)
Why it’s hot: Aquarius brings creativity and experimentation; Aries brings heat and courage. Air fuels fire, and Aquarius tends to
be open to trying new things without making it weird.
What can go wrong: Aquarius can feel emotionally detached; Aries can feel emotionally impatient.
Make it better: keep novelty alive, but also name feelings plainly. Aries respects honesty; Aquarius respects clarity.
#6 Libra (September 23 – October 22)
Why it’s hot: Aries and Libra are opposites, and opposites often come with that delicious push-pull tension. Libra adds charm,
aesthetics, and teasing; Aries adds desire and decisive action.
What can go wrong: Libra’s indecision can irritate Aries; Aries’ intensity can overwhelm Libra.
Make it better: Libra picks the vibe (music, mood, slow build), Aries picks the move (initiative, follow-through).
#7 Aries (March 21 – April 19)
Why it’s hot: two Aries can be wildly enthusiastic and physically in-syncfast chemistry, big passion, zero fear of making the first move.
What can go wrong: competition creep. If everything becomes a contest, intimacy starts feeling like a sport with penalties.
Make it better: agree that nobody “wins” the bedroom. The goal is mutual delight, not a trophy ceremony.
#8 Virgo (August 23 – September 22)
Why it’s hot: Virgo can be attentive, observant, and surprisingly adventurous once trust is builtwhile Aries brings the spark that
gets Virgo out of overthinking mode.
What can go wrong: Virgo may analyze; Aries may interpret that as criticism.
Make it better: turn feedback into flirtation. Virgo can guide; Aries can respond. Treat it like co-op mode, not a performance review.
#9 Taurus (April 20 – May 20)
Why it’s hot: Taurus is sensual, steady, and physically groundedgreat for building a slow, luxurious kind of pleasure Aries doesn’t
always remember exists.
What can go wrong: Aries wants speed; Taurus wants savor. Aries gets impatient; Taurus gets stubborn.
Make it better: compromise on pacing: Taurus sets the stage and teases, Aries brings the heat once the mood is locked in.
#10 Capricorn (December 22 – January 19)
Why it’s hot: Capricorn’s composure can feel like “forbidden fruit” to Aries. Under the reserved exterior is often strong stamina
and a surprisingly dedicated approach to pleasure.
What can go wrong: Capricorn may prefer control and routine; Aries may feel managed.
Make it better: give Capricorn a plan and Aries a wildcard. Schedule the dateleave the details deliciously open.
#11 Pisces (February 19 – March 20)
Why it’s hot: Pisces brings imagination, romance, and emotional softness that can melt Aries’ tough shellwhen Aries slows down enough
to notice.
What can go wrong: Aries can come in too blunt; Pisces can retreat or feel steamrolled.
Make it better: Aries should lead with tenderness before intensity. Pisces should say what they want out loudno hinting from the shadows.
#12 Cancer (June 21 – July 22)
Why it’s tricky: Cancer needs emotional safety and reassurance; Aries prioritizes action and direct desire. Cancer can experience Aries
intensity as rough or rushed, while Aries can feel Cancer is too mood-dependent.
What helps: slow everything down and build trust first.
Make it better: Aries: reassure and be gentle. Cancer: be direct about needs and don’t expect Aries to decode silence like it’s Morse code.
How to Use This Ranking Without Starting a Group Chat War
Compatibility isn’t a verdictit’s a map. Even “lower-ranked” matches can be incredible when the full chart supports it (hello, Venus/Mars aspects),
and when both people communicate like adults who like each other. Aries does best when the connection stays honest, playful, and alive.
If you want a practical shortcut: ask two questions early. (1) “Do you like spontaneity or do you like a plan?” and (2) “Do you want intensity,
tenderness, or both?” Aries is flexible when there’s clarityand clarity is sexy.
Conclusion
Aries sexual compatibility usually shines brightest with partners who match its energy (fire signs) or feed its flame with ideas and play (air signs).
The toughest matches tend to be the ones that require Aries to slow down, soften up, and read emotional weather reports before charging ahead.
But here’s the truth: Aries can make any sign work if the chemistry is real, the consent is clear, and nobody’s pretending to be chill when
they’re actually furious.
